Job Description

Highly qualified engineer with extensive experience as yard representative, client representative and quality surveillance for shipyard, and industrial projects. specialized in monitoring both complex newbuild construction and critical repair projects to ensure absolute compliance with project specifications, class rules and international standards (ASME,AWS,API).

Responsibilities

  • Review project specifications and Codes & Standards to develop welding procedures to guide production and welding personnel relating to specification restrictions, material processes, pre- and post-heating requirements which involve use of complex alloys, unusual fabrication methods, welding of critical joints, and complex post-heating requirements
  • Develops and maintains corporate welding procedures (WPS} and performance qualification records (WPQRs}
  • Develop, qualify, write and certify PQR(s} and WPS (s} for client review and approval
  • Coordinate welding procedure qualification requirements with the metallurgical testing laboratories, oversee and witness welding of PQR test coupons(s), review, and comment and approve supplier welding procedures and performance qualifications
  • Provide technical support as related to industry standards, specifications and codes such as ASME, AWS, and API.
  • Work as part of a team to help coordinate failure and root cause analysis on welding related issues
  • Provide technical support for and witness performance testing
  • Ensure a safe working environment is maintained at all times and take responsibility to report and ensure resolution of any observed safety hazard
  • Participate in welding R&D efforts including the timely completion of all assigned actions in support of company and departmental strategic goals
  • Annually reviews requirements for weld training, and all other expectations
  • Evaluate new developments in welding field for possible application to current welding problems or production processes
  • Contact engineering personnel, personnel of other agencies or customers to exchange ideas, information, or technical advice concerning welding matters
  • Perform experimental welding to evaluate new equipment, techniques, and materials
  • Apply NDT methods to ensure welding quality.


Qualifications

  1. Bachelor's degree in Engineering as per the discipline: Mechanical.
  2. Welding Inspection Certificate (CSWIP 3.1 or 3.2)
  3. NDT Level II
